Roman Vase

Roman Vase

In this class we learn four different artquilt techniques and make a unique little wall hanging. The concept is to create something that looks ancient and expensive. We use transfer foil, melt polyester fabrics, create Tyveck beads and finally paint an already quilted quilt.

HeArt Quilt Sampler

HeArt Quilt Sampler

A fun introduction to 4 different art quilt techniques. Using the theme of hearts or leaves learn puzzle quilting, raw edge reverse applique, fabric collage and Angelina fibers to create a small project. NB! This can also be a half day workshop with just two of the techniques.

Coffee Break- coffee or tea

Coffee Break- coffee or tea

In this class we use an easy, fun and quick technique called raw edge reverse applique. Students pick coffee or tea to make a wall quilt with that theme. We quilt and applique at the same time and then sew the pieces together with a quilt as you go technique. NB! Can also be a 1/2 day workshop with a smaller project
